  1. If your tuition is paid with financial aid, you may still see a balance owed until financial aid is disbursed. Log in with your EID to see your balance. What I Owe. Payment Deadline. The payment deadline is shown on your My Tuition Bill page. Once there, log in to the system using your EID.

  3. IRS tax benefits may be available for higher education expenses. Note: The student's Taxpayer Identification Number (TIN) is required in order for The University of Texas at Austin to properly report educational expenses on the Internal Revenue Service (IRS) Form 1098-T.

  4. Revised tuition bills are not sent to the student when they change their schedule. It is the student's responsibility to check " My Tuition Bill " or "What I Owe" to see what payments are still outstanding.
